Why bedroom air conditioning needs a different approach

A living room can tolerate occasional fan noise while people are watching television or talking. A bedroom cannot. At night, the background sound level drops and even a modest mechanical noise can become distracting, particularly for light sleepers. The aim is not necessarily silence – every air conditioning unit needs to move air and manage heat – but a sound level that blends into the room rather than demanding attention.

The way a system behaves matters as much as its published decibel figure. A unit may be quiet on its lowest fan setting but more noticeable when working hard after a hot day. Equally, a poorly positioned unit can create air movement across the bed, leading occupants to turn it off just when they need it most. Good bedroom design considers cooling capacity, fan speed, air direction and how the room gains heat throughout the day.

Bedrooms on top floors, rooms with large south-facing windows and converted loft spaces often need more cooling than their size suggests. Insulation, blinds and glazing all influence the calculation. Selecting a unit simply because it is physically small or has an attractive price can result in longer, noisier operation and less consistent comfort.

What makes quiet bedroom air conditioning genuinely quiet?

The most comfortable installations combine sensible equipment selection with thoughtful fitting. Several practical details make a real difference.

Sensible capacity avoids constant hard running

An undersized air conditioner has to work continuously to catch up with the heat entering the room. That usually means higher fan speeds and more audible operation. An oversized unit is not automatically better either. It can cool the room too quickly, cycle more often and leave humidity less well controlled.

A proper survey looks at the room volume, window orientation, insulation, occupancy and heat sources. This gives the installer a basis for recommending capacity that suits the space rather than relying on rough square-metre estimates alone.

Fan settings and night modes matter

Most modern units offer variable fan speeds and a quieter night or sleep mode. These features are useful because the room normally needs less cooling once its temperature has settled. A system that can reduce fan speed gradually through the night is generally easier to live with than one that repeatedly switches between fully on and fully off.

Do not judge a unit solely by its lowest stated sound level, however. Ask how it performs at the settings likely to be used during a warm spell. The best choice depends on room heat gain and the temperature you want to maintain, not just one headline figure.

Installation quality prevents avoidable noise

Rattles, vibration and poor drainage arrangements can spoil an otherwise quiet system. Secure mounting, appropriate fixings and careful routing of services all matter. So does making good after the work: a bedroom should not be left with exposed pipework, unfinished walls or an installation that feels like an afterthought.

With condenserless air conditioning, the indoor unit contains the core refrigeration components. This removes the need for an external condenser, but it makes location and installation expertise particularly important. The unit must be placed where it can operate correctly, be serviced sensibly and distribute air effectively without compromising the room’s appearance.

Condenserless options for bedrooms and flats

All-in-one heat pump air conditioning is designed for properties where an outdoor box is unsuitable or undesirable. Rather than connecting an indoor unit to an external condenser, the equipment is installed within the room and uses discreet external air grilles or, in certain applications, a water-based arrangement to transfer heat.

For a bedroom, an air-ducted condenserless unit can be a strong option where an external wall is available for the required grilles. The grilles are far less visually intrusive than a conventional outdoor condenser and can be selected and positioned with the building façade in mind. This is particularly useful for flats, conservation areas and buildings where exterior appearance is closely controlled.

Water-cooled condenserless systems may suit buildings with the appropriate water services and permissions. They can be valuable where external air grilles are difficult to accommodate, but they require a detailed assessment of water supply, discharge arrangements and ongoing operating considerations. There is no one-size-fits-all answer. The right solution depends on the building as much as the bedroom.

Both approaches can provide cooling in summer and heating in cooler months. That additional heating capability is often useful in bedrooms that run cold outside the main heating schedule, or in garden rooms and home offices used across the year.

Positioning the unit for sleep, not just cooling

Where possible, avoid placing the airflow directly towards the pillow. Cool air across the face and chest can feel uncomfortable, even when the room temperature is right. A good position allows air to circulate around the space rather than creating a cold strip across the bed.

The wall behind a bed is sometimes the only available location, but it should not be accepted without considering access, airflow and noise perception. A unit close to the headboard may be technically possible yet less pleasant for a sensitive sleeper. In a compact flat, the best compromise may involve choosing a different wall, adjusting furniture or using a quieter overnight setting.

External factors deserve attention too. If the bedroom receives strong afternoon sun, blinds, curtains or solar-control measures can reduce the cooling load before the air conditioner has to deal with it. This helps the system run more gently and can reduce energy use. Air conditioning works best when it is part of a sensible comfort plan, rather than being asked to overcome every source of heat unaided.

Settings that support better sleep

Most people sleep more comfortably in a cooler room, but the ideal temperature varies. Starting around 18 to 20°C is reasonable for many households, then adjusting gradually based on comfort. Setting the temperature exceptionally low does not cool the room faster. It simply asks the system to run for longer and may make the air feel too cold once you are asleep.

Use a moderate fan speed while bringing the room down to temperature, then select a lower or sleep setting before bed. If your unit has a timer or app control, it can be useful to cool the bedroom before you go upstairs rather than waiting until the room is already uncomfortable. This reduces the need for higher fan speeds at bedtime.

Keep doors and windows closed while the unit is operating, and clean filters in line with the manufacturer’s guidance. A blocked filter restricts airflow, reduces performance and can make a system work harder than necessary. Regular maintenance also gives an engineer the opportunity to check drainage, fixings and overall operation before small issues become disruptive ones.
